Ducati Bike Tweeted By Rossi

Ducati was tweeted by RossiWith the teams unveiling the new machines at the testing in Sepang, Valentino Rossi took the opportunity to give his Twitter followers a somewhat exclusive first glimpse at the ‘new’ Ducati GP12.

The machine was then analysed by the fans and I have seen comparisons to the older GP11.1 that was being used in the 2011 season. As you can imagine with the larger engine the chassis will have been changed and there seems to be more vents on the front of the fairing.

Ducati Reveal New Bike

With the garages being prepared for the first of the official testing sessions this morning then the teams will have found it hard to keep the bikes under wraps for any longer. Honda had a launch at the Pan Pacific Hotel in Kuala Lumpur. Down to two factory riders, Stoner and Pedrosa, HRC will be hoping for another successful year.

Casey Stoner:
“The off season has been really good, we got to go back home and spend some time with family and friends in Australia over Christmas which was great. Then we came back to Switzerland to get everything in order for the baby’s arrival, Adriana’s due in just a few weeks and so we’ve been preparing, as best possible!

After such a strong season in 2011, we remain focused and don’t expect to be in top form immediately. I am sure Honda have done a fantastic job with the new 1000cc machine over the winter break and I’m really looking forward to getting back on the bike and seeing what we can do, hoping to start strong again. We know there will be a lot of serious competition out there, Ducati have been putting a lot of effort in as have Yamaha so it will be interesting to get out on track and see what everyone’s got. However, its early days and I think we’ll have to wait until the race in Qatar before we really know our competitor’s true pace and the package they have for 2012, but we’re ready for it.”

Ducati will be hoping for a change in fortune after their disappointing season last year. As for Yamaha, they will be coming stronger this year hoping to take Jorge or Spies back to the top of the Championship again.
